About the role

  • focus on the growth and expansion of the AIG Warranty business in Canada.
  • ownership over all reporting and analysis for assigned countries (and/ or) programs.
  • ensure the right controls are in place for all processes and activities related to monthly reconciliation of the business.
  • Support and develop Standard Operating Procedure & Controls documentation connected to operating model/process improvement initiatives.
  • Collaborate with Operations leadership to define business requirements for a project or a process improvement.
  • Ownership of monthly Premium Booking/Collections reconciliation for specific countries, regions or programs assigned.
  • Tracking and managing renewals, taxes, payments, etc.
  • Identify root causes and solutions; work with Operations leadership, SMEs and support staff to define short- and longer-term required improvements.
  • work with Operations counterparts & business leadership to ensure requirements are accurately captured.
  • Facilitate system updates, collaborate with cross-functional teams and support user acceptance testing to ensure that solutions meet business needs.
  • contribute to project documentation such as business process documentation and other process workflow diagrams as required.
  • Support assigned business as usual and recurring standard processes, including new product introduction, product pricing revisions, system error reviews & corrections and quarterly business reviews.

Requirements

  • Experience with technical tools leveraged in operations, IT and project management, specifically: SQL, Excel, Jira & database experience.
  • Bachelor's degree in business administration, computer sciences, or work experience equivalent
  • 6+ years of experience in operations in the Warranty space.
  • Excellent time management, communication and organizational skills.
  • Experience supporting requirements gathering, analysis and documentation.
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ills, with the ability to execute effective operational plans.
  • Proven ability to work effectively with internal and external stakeholders at all levels of a large-scale organization.
